body, span, a, div, table, td, th, tr, ol, ul, textarea, input
{
font-family: Arial, Helvetica, sans-serif;
}

body
{
font-size: small;
}

body.main
{
overflow:scroll;
}

body.popup
{
overflow:hidden;
}
.leftmenuitemt { position:relative; font-size: 12px; color: white; font-weight: normal; text-decoration: none;}
.leftmenuitembt { position:relative; font-size: 12px; color: white; font-weight: bold; text-decoration: none;}
.leftmenuitemboldt { position:relative; font-size: 12px; color: white; font-weight: bold; text-decoration: none;} 

.topmenut { position:relative; font-size: 12px; color: black; font-weight: normal; text-decoration: none;}
.topmenutred { position:relative; font-size: 12px; color: red; font-weight: normal; text-decoration: none;}
.extratitlered { font-size: 24px; color: red; font-weight: bold; text-decoration: none;}
.extratitle { font-size: 24px; color: black; font-weight: bold; text-decoration: none;}
.extratitlewhite { font-size: 24px; color: white; font-weight: bold; text-decoration: none;}
.titlered { font-size: 20px; color: red; font-weight: bold; text-decoration: none;}
.titlewhite { font-size: 20px; color: white; font-weight: bold; text-decoration: none;}
.titleblack { font-size: 20px; color: black; font-weight: bold; text-decoration: none;}
.titleblk { font-size: 16px; color: black; font-weight: bold; text-decoration: underline;}
.textfmt { font-size: 12px; color: black; font-weight: normal; text-decoration: none;}
.textfmtu { font-size: 12px; color: black; font-weight: normal; text-decoration: underline;}
.textfmtub { font-size: 12px; color: black; font-weight: bold; text-decoration: underline;}
.textfmtg { font-size: 12px; color: #00B050; font-weight: normal; text-decoration: none;}
.textfmtgu { font-size: 12px; color: #00B050; font-weight: normal; text-decoration: underline;}
.textfmtgb { font-size: 12px; color: #00B050; font-weight: bold; text-decoration: none;}
.textfmtgub { font-size: 12px; color: #00B050; font-weight: bold; text-decoration: underline;}
.textfmtw { font-size: 12px; color: #FFFFFF; font-weight: normal; text-decoration: none;}
.textfmtwb { font-size: 12px; color: #FFFFFF; font-weight: bold; text-decoration: none;}
.textfmtb { font-size: 12px; color: black; font-weight: bold; text-decoration: none;}
.textfmtl { font-size: 16px; color: black; font-weight: normal; text-decoration: none;}
.textfmtlu { font-size: 16px; color: black; font-weight: normal; text-decoration: underline;}
.textfmtlb { font-size: 16px; color: black; font-weight: bold; text-decoration: none;}
.textfmtlw { font-size: 16px; color: white; font-weight: normal; text-decoration: none;}
.textfmtluw { font-size: 16px; color: white; font-weight: normal; text-decoration: underline;}
.textfmtlub { font-size: 16px; color: black; font-weight: bold; text-decoration: underline;}
.textfmtlrub { font-size: 16px; color: red; font-weight: bold; text-decoration: underline;}
.textfmtlrb { font-size: 16px; color: red; font-weight: bold; text-decoration: none;}
.textfmtxlblkb { font-size: 24px; color: black; font-weight: normal; text-decoration: none;}
.textfmtxlbb { font-size: 18px; color: blue; font-weight: bold; text-decoration: none;}
.textfmtxlrb { font-size: 18px; color: red; font-weight: bold; text-decoration: none;}
.textfmtxlwb { font-size: 18px; color: white; font-weight: bold; text-decoration: none;}
.textfmtxlblb { font-size: 18px; color: blue; font-weight: bold; text-decoration: underline;}
.textfmtxlrub { font-size: 18px; color: red; font-weight: bold; text-decoration: underline;}
.textfmtr { font-size: 12px; color: red; font-weight: normal; text-decoration: none;}
.textfmtrb { font-size: 12px; color: red; font-weight: bold; text-decoration: none;}
.textfmtrub { font-size: 12px; color: red; font-weight: bold; text-decoration: underline;}
.textfmtru { font-size: 12px; color: red; font-weight: normal; text-decoration: underline;}
.textfmtri { font-size: 12px; color: red; font-style:italic; font-weight: normal; text-decoration: none;}
.textfmtriu { font-size: 12px; color: red; font-style:italic; font-weight: normal; text-decoration: underline;}
.textfmtrib { font-size: 12px; color: red; font-style:italic; font-weight: bold; text-decoration: none;}
.textfmtsmall { font-size: 11px; color: black; font-weight: normal; text-decoration: none;}
.textfmtsmallr { font-size: 11px; color: red; font-weight: normal; text-decoration: none;}
.textfmtsmallu { font-size: 11px; color: black; font-weight: normal; text-decoration: underline;}
.smalltext {  position:relative; font-size: 12px; color: black; font-weight: normal; text-decoration: none; }
.supersmall {  position:relative; font-size: 6px; color: black; font-weight: normal; text-decoration: none; }

div.topmenut { position:relative; font-size: 12px; color: black; font-weight: normal; text-decoration: none;}

a.leftmenuiteml { position:relative; font-size: 12px; color: white; text-decoration: none;}
a.leftmenuitembl { position:relative; font-size: 12px; color: white; font-weight: bold; text-decoration: none;}
a.leftmenuitemboldl { position:relative; font-size: 12px; color: white; font-weight: bold; text-decoration: none;}

a.topmenul { position:relative; font-size: 12px; color: black; text-decoration: underline;}
a.topmenulred { position:relative; font-size: 12px; color: red; font-weight: bold; text-decoration: underline;}

a.bodyul { position:relative; font-size: 12px; color: black; text-decoration: underline;}
a.textul { font-size: 12px; color: black; text-decoration: underline;}
a.bodyulb { position:relative; font-size: 12px; color: black; text-decoration: underline; font-weight: bold;}
a.textfmtlub { font-size: 16px; color: black; font-weight: bold; text-decoration: underline;}
a.textfmtxlblkb { font-size: 24px; color: black; font-weight: normal; text-decoration: underline;}

img.imgmarker
{
	margin-top: 10px;
	margin-left: 0px;
	position: absolute;
	z-index: 1;
}
img.zoommore
{
	margin-top: -11px;
	margin-left: -11px;
	position: relative;
	z-index: 1;
}
.ctrtxt {
text-align:center;
}
.lfttxt {
text-align:left;
}
.rgttxt {
text-align:right;
}
.alwaysontop
{
	position: relative;
	z-index: 50;
}
.delbutton
{
	cursor: pointer;
}
.addbutton
{
	cursor: pointer;
}
.ABTXT
{
font-family: Arial Black, Arial, Helvetica, sans-serif; font-size: 24px; color: #548DD4; font-weight: bold; text-decoration: none;
}
.ABTXT2
{
font-family: Arial Black, Arial, Helvetica, sans-serif; font-size: 36px; font-style:italic; color: #FF0000; font-weight: bold; text-decoration: none;
}
.locfloorpromoTxt
{
font-family: Arial Black, Arial, Helvetica, sans-serif; color: #ff9900; font-weight: bold; text-decoration: none;
}
.quickstepPromoTxt
{
font-family: Arial Black, Arial, Helvetica, sans-serif; color: #ff0000; font-weight: bold; text-decoration: none;
}
.quickParPromoTxt
{
font-family: Arial, Helvetica, sans-serif; color: #ffffff; font-weight: bold; text-decoration: none;
}
.ABTXTAS10
{
font-family: Arial, Helvetica, sans-serif; font-size: 48px; color: #000000; text-decoration: none;
}
.ABTXTBS10
{
font-family: Arial, Helvetica, sans-serif; font-size: 48px; color: #FF0000; font-weight: bold; text-decoration: none;
}
.ABTXTCS10
{
font-family: Arial, Helvetica, sans-serif; font-size: 13px; color: #000000; font-weight: bold; text-decoration: none;
}
.ABTXTDS10
{
font-family: Arial, Helvetica, sans-serif; font-size: 36px; color: #FF0000; font-weight: bold; text-decoration: none;
}
.ABTXTES10
{
font-family: Arial, Helvetica, sans-serif; font-size: 36px; font-style:italic; color: #FF0000; font-weight: bold; text-decoration: none;
}
.ABTXTFS10
{
font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#FF0000; font-weight: bold; text-decoration: none;
}
.linestripe
{
text-decoration: line-through;
}
.boldtext
{
font-weight: bold;
}
p.frontpage
{
line-height:150%;
}
.p2
{
font-size: 2px;
}
.p4
{
font-size: 4px;
}
.p6
{
font-size: 6px;
}
.p8
{
font-size: 8px;
}
.p10
{
font-size: 10px;
}
.p12
{
font-size: 12px;
}
.p14
{
font-size: 14px;
}
.p16
{
font-size: 16px;
}
.p18
{
font-size: 18px;
}
.p24
{
font-size: 24px;
}
.p32
{
font-size: 32px;
}
.p36
{
font-size: 36px;
}
.p48
{
font-size: 48px;
}
.white
{
color: #FFFFFF;
}
.red
{
color: #FF0000;
}
.black
{
color: #000000;
}
.green
{
color: #00B050;
}
.blue
{
color: #0066FF;
}
.orange
{
color: #FF9933;
}
.qs_magentaTxt{
color : #C11886;
}
.arial
{
font-family: Arial, Helvetica, sans-serif;
}
.italic
{
font-style:italic;
}
.bold
{
font-weight: bold;
}
.strikethrough
{
text-decoration:line-through;
}
.scrpt
{
font-family:"Kunstler Script", script ;
}
.nounderline
{
text-decoration: none;
}
.indent_me
{
margin-left:30px;
}
.promotxt
{
font-family:"Bernard MT Condensed", Arial, Helvetica, sans-serif ;
}
.promotxt2
{
font-family:"Arial Narrow", Arial, Helvetica, sans-serif ;
}
.required {
	color: #ff0000;
	font-weight: bold;
}
